
In the money laundering case, 5 videos of Minister Satyendar Jain, lodged in Tihar Jail, have come to the fore. To prevent these videos from being leaked to the media, they have reached Delhi's Rouse Avenue Court. The petition filed by Satyendar Jain demanded that the CCTV footage should not be leaked to the media. The hearing on this matter is to be held today.
Court sent notice to Tihar Jail Authority and sought a reply
On the other hand, Justice Vikas Dhul's bench has sent a notice to the Tihar Jail Administration seeking a reply. According to media reports, it has been said in the notice that if Jain is fasting then he should be given food as per the Delhi Jail Rules.
The court has sought information about the weight of Satyendar Jain.
What was Jain given to eat in the last six months?
Whether his MRI is yet to be done, if so, also tell the reason why it has not been done till now.
BJP has shared 5 videos related to Satyendar Jain's jail life in the last week. Based on these questions have been raised as to why facilities are being given to them in jail.
In the 5th video, hotel food came for the minister
On Wednesday, the BJP shared this one-and-a-half-minute video on social media after the allegation of not getting proper food in jail and 28 kg weight loss. The date of 13 September 2022 was visible in the footage. Food is being served to Satyendar Jain inside the barrack. One person is constantly engaged in his service.
Earlier ED was accused of leaking the video
Satyendar Jain's lawyers Rahul Mehra and Vivek Jain said in the petition that when the ED sent him to Tihar, his weight was 103 kg. Now 75 kg is left. Due to not getting the right food, he has lost 28 kg.
Earlier, he accused ED of leaking the video. Rahul had said that ED is leaking sensitive information to the media despite the court's order and the given promise. However, ED's lawyer Zohaib Hussain denied these allegations.
Mehra had told the court that Kasab, convicted of the Mumbai attack, had also got a fair trial, and Satyendar Jain is not worse than him.
